What is the PEQ and why is this reopening a major opportunity?
The Programme de l'expérience québécoise (PEQ) is one of the fastest and most accessible pathways to permanent residence in Quebec. It is designed for people who have already studied or worked in Quebec and wish to settle there permanently.
After being suspended, the PEQ is being reactivated for a temporary two-year period, starting July 2, 2026. This reopening represents a unique opportunity for thousands of temporary residents in Quebec to obtain their CSQ through a streamlined process.
Unlike the Programme de sélection des travailleurs qualifiés (PSTQ), which operates through draws, the PEQ is a direct process: if you meet the criteria, you can submit your application and be selected.

🎓 Stream 1 — PEQ Quebec Graduates
This stream is for people who have obtained a recognized Quebec diploma and wish to settle permanently in Quebec.
Reception criteria (to submit an application)
- ✅ Residing in Quebec at the time of application
- ✅ Having obtained an eligible diploma in Quebec by November 19, 2025 at the latest

Selection conditions (to obtain the CSQ)
| Condition | Details |
|---|---|
| Recent diploma | Obtained within 3 years prior to the application |
| Study stay | Resided in Quebec to study, for at least half the duration of the program |
| Intention | Intend to settle and work in Quebec |
| French (written) | Level 5 on the Quebec Competency Scale |
| French (oral) | Level 7 on the Quebec Competency Scale |
| Spouse | French oral level 4 |
| Quebec values | Demonstrate knowledge of the Charter of Human Rights and Freedoms |
| Return scholarship | Must not have held a scholarship with a mandatory return-home clause |
| Financial self-sufficiency | Commit to covering essential needs |
💼 Stream 2 — PEQ Temporary Foreign Workers
This stream is for temporary workers who have gained qualifying work experience in Quebec.
Reception criteria (to submit an application)
- ✅ Having acquired qualifying Quebec work experience by November 19, 2025 at the latest
- ✅ At least 2 years of experience in a TEER 0, 1, 2 or 3 occupation (NOC)
- ✅ Holding such a position at the time of application
Selection conditions (to obtain the CSQ)
| Condition | Details |
|---|---|
| Intention | Intend to settle and work in Quebec |
| French (oral) | Level 7 on the Quebec Competency Scale |
| Spouse | French oral level 4 |
| Quebec values | Knowledge of the Charter of Human Rights and Freedoms |
| Financial self-sufficiency | Commit to covering essential needs for a minimum of 3 months after obtaining permanent resident status |
❓ Reception Criteria vs. Selection Conditions: What's the difference?
📋 Reception Criteria
Determine who can submit a PEQ application between July 2 and October 31, 2026.
→ If you don't meet them, your application will be rejected upfront.
✅ Selection Conditions
Determine who will be selected and receive the CSQ.
→ You may be allowed to apply but still be rejected if you don't meet all selection conditions.

❓ FAQ — Frequently Asked Questions about PEQ Reopening
Can I apply for PEQ if I obtained my diploma after November 19, 2025?
No. The reception criterion requires that your diploma was obtained by November 19, 2025 at the latest. If you obtained your diploma after that date, you cannot apply during this first period.
Does my TEER 4 job qualify me for PEQ?
No. Only TEER 0, 1, 2 or 3 occupations provide access to the Workers stream of the PEQ. TEER 4 and 5 occupations continue to be targeted through reduced PSTQ invitations.
What happens when the period closes on October 31?
New periods could be opened depending on the volume of applications received. However, nothing is guaranteed. The best strategy is to apply as soon as the program opens on July 2.
How do I submit my PEQ application?
Applications are submitted through Quebec's Arrima portal. You must create a profile, gather your documents, and submit your application online.
What level of French is required for the PEQ?
For both streams, you must have an oral level of 7 on the Quebec Competency Scale. For the Graduates stream, a written level of 5 is also required. Your spouse must have a minimum oral level of 4.
Can I apply for PEQ if I am currently outside Quebec?
For the Graduates stream, you must be residing in Quebec at the time of application. For the Workers stream, you must be employed in a qualifying position at the time of application. Being outside Quebec would make you ineligible.
